An Indian or Pakistani sounding lady called me from 01618268047 claiming to be from BT and telling me that I would receive a discount on my future telephone bills. She asked me for my date of birth, Christian name and name of my bank which I foolishly gave her. She then asked questions about my computer and phone whereupon I hung up. Clearly some sort of scam. I then realised that I’m not with BT so she got that wrong. Worryingly she knew my name and address. Where do these people get this information from?
